#3e452d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3e452d is composed of 24.3% red, 27.1%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 34.8% yellow and 72.9% black. It has a hue angle of 77.5 degrees, a saturation of 21.1% and a lightness of 22.4%. #3e452d color hex could be obtained by blending #7c8a5a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#3e452d color description : Very dark grayish green.
#3e452d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3e452d has RGB values of R:62, G:69, B:45 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0, Y:0.35, K:0.73. Its decimal value is 4080941.
